Celebrating Body Positivity in Fashion

Celebrating Body Positivity in Fashion! Fashion has come a long way in recent years, but there used to be only one “ideal” body type that was celebrated. It made a lot of people feel excluded and unimportant. For decades humans, especially females have been objectified and expected to possess a specific body type in terms of height, weight, or skin color.

Fortunately, things are changing! Nowadays, more and more people are speaking out against narrow beauty standards and promoting body positivity in fashion. This means that everyone can feel good about their body, no matter what shape or size they are. Some fashion designers have taken an initiative through the body positivity movement that promotes, self-love, acceptance, and appreciation for all body types. This movement is bound to promote inclusivity and diversity by embracing all shapes, sizes, and colors.

SIZE OPTIONS FOR ALL

One of the most favorable impacts of body positivity is that brands are pushed to prepare preť collections with exclusive sizing. As a result, one can see several brands offering extended sizing options. Ultimately fashion moguls have realized that everyone deserves access to fashionable clothing, irrespective of their body shape or size.

LIST OF THE DESIGNERS AND BRANDS SUPPORTING AND PROMOTING BODY POSITIVITY

1. CHRISTIAN SIRIANO

He has been known to advocate the body positivity movement for a long time. He became a household name after he designed for the ghostbuster movie star, Leslie Jones after he was unable to find a designer to dress her body type for the film’s premiere.

2. SAVAGE X FENTY

Rihanna’s lingerie brand is famous for its inclusive sizing and diverse models. The brand offers sizes from XS to 3X and its runway shows feature models of all shapes, sizes, and colors.

3. UNIVERSAL STANDARD

This brand founded by PolinaVeksler and Alexandra Waldman is praised for its commitment to inclusivity and diversity. The brand offers sizes from 00 to 40.

Besides the above listed, there are several other designers who are promoting this ideology in the fashion industry.

PROMOTES SELF LOVE

Body positivity can enhance the self-esteem of people who are conscious about their looks and promote self-love as well as acceptance. This in turn will improve their mental health and help them to make the right choices and lead a better and happier life.

DIVERSE REPRESENTATION

Body positivity will help to break down the toxic stereotype and promote a more inclusive culture. It has increased the representation of different body types in the media and advertisement world. This will help to show all body type people in a positive light.

NO BODY SHAMING

The discrimination and shaming faced by body types that are different from the so-called ‘perfect’ stereotype can come to an end with the body positivity movement. The thought of having a so-called perfect body has led to depression and anxiety in many people, especially youngsters. The concept of body positivity will increase respect for all body types and change people’s mindsets for good.

HEALTHY LIFESTYLE

When people feel positive about their body type, then they will not compromise their health by following crash diets and skipping important meals. This, in turn, will promote a healthy lifestyle with a happy mind. This healthier relationship with food and exercise will result in an overall progressive environment in society.
